The fitting of bifolding doors in the house will take just a few hours to complete. The professional installer in Dyfed/Wales is going to take all your requirements, help you decide on a design and style and supply and fit the bifolding doors.
With the help of bifolding doors you’ll be capable of open up living space in your property, increasing style and class. They’re wonderful for conservatories and orangeries as something different to patio or French doors.

Boncath is a village, community and postal district in north Pembrokeshire, Wales. It’s situated about five miles (8 km) to the west of Newcastle Emlyn. The village stands at a crossroad joining the neighbouring settlements of Newchapel (Capelnewydd), Eglwyswrw, Blaenffos and Bwlchygroes. Formerly a hamlet formed around an inn, the village increased in size after the creation of the railway in 1885. Boncath railway station, which opened its doors in September 1886, was a two-platform stop on the line between Crymmych Arms and Kilgerran Halt on the Whitland and Cardigan Railway, called ‘Cardi Bach’. The line was closed resulting from the 1963 Beeching Axe and the station building was transformed into private property. The village once included three tailors, a cobbler along with a dressmaker, and in 2000 a brand new Community Hall was built. Cilwendeg House, described as one of the most significant mansions in Pembrokeshire, dates from the late eighteenth century and was constructed on the site of a former house dating back to the 1600s. One of many attributes of the property is the Grade 2 listed Shell House, constructed in the late 1820s. The 21 bedroom mansion was a care home from 1952 to 2010. Nowadays, the village has a permanent population of around 700 residents. The town is served by a regular bus service. The Boncath Inn stands in the middle of the village as well as a village shop and Post Office, as well as several smaller companies. The Welsh Independent Chapel at Fachendre (Fach-hendre), formed in 1879, can be found towards the south east of the village and is a listed building. The Community Hall, a registered charity, provides a building that can be used for events within the area. Cilwendeg was the location of the 2013 Urdd Eisteddfod.
